Best Ceiling Fan for Summers: 30 Watt Inverter Fan Vs Normal Fan – How Much Can You Really Save?
In countries like Pakistan, where ceiling fans run for more than half the year, they are the single biggest contributor to summer electricity bills after air conditioners. The traditional ceiling fan (usually consuming 75W to 90W) is now being challenged by the advanced 30 Watt Inverter Fan. This guide provides a detailed comparison, focusing on performance, technology, and, most importantly, the actual financial savings you can expect from switching to an Inverter Fan.Understanding the Traditional (Normal) Fan
The standard AC ceiling fan has been the mainstay for decades. It uses an induction motor that typically draws 75W to 90W of power.Technology and Consumption
Normal fans operate on Alternating Current (AC). When you adjust the speed using a regulator (dimmer), the regulator does not reduce the power consumption; instead, it reduces the voltage, which is highly inefficient and results in energy wastage in the form of heat.Advantages
- Low Initial Cost: They are significantly cheaper to purchase upfront.
- Easy Availability: Parts and maintenance are easily available everywhere.
- High Torque: They provide a strong initial push and high RPM (Rotations Per Minute).
Disadvantages
- High Running Cost: Consuming 75W to 90W continuously leads to high electricity bills.
- Inefficient Speed Control: Regulators waste electricity at lower speed settings.
- Heat Generation: The motor generates noticeable heat due to energy wastage.

The Power of the 30 Watt Inverter Fan
Inverter fans use advanced BLDC (Brushless DC) motor technology and operate on Direct Current (DC). They typically consume a mere 28W to 35W of electricity.Technology and Savings
The fan converts the home’s AC supply to DC internally. The speed is controlled electronically via a remote control, ensuring that only the exact required amount of energy is used, leading to minimal wastage.Advantages
- Extreme Energy Saving: Consumes 60% to 70% less electricity than a normal fan.
- No Voltage Fluctuation Issue: The fan maintains a consistent speed even if the voltage drops.
- Remote Control: Offers easy speed adjustment and timer options.
- Silent Operation: BLDC motors are much quieter than traditional induction motors.
Disadvantages
- Higher Initial Cost: The purchase price is generally higher due to the advanced motor technology.
- Repair Complexity: Servicing requires specialized technicians familiar with BLDC motors.
The Real Savings Calculation
Let’s assume a fan runs 18 hours a day for 150 days (5 months) and the electricity rate is PKR 30 per unit (1 kWh).| Factor | Normal Fan (80W) | Inverter Fan (30W) |
|---|---|---|
| Daily Consumption | 1.44 kWh (units) | 0.54 kWh (units) |
| Annual Consumption (150 days) | 216 units | 81 units |
| Annual Cost (@ PKR 30/unit) | PKR 6,480 | PKR 2,430 |
| Annual Savings per Fan | — | PKR 4,050 |
